King City waltzed into their game on Saturday with three straight wins... but they left with four. They came out on top against the Watsonville Wildcatz by a score of 21-12. This was payback for the Mustangs, who suffered an 18-16 defeat the last time these two teams met.
King City's victory was a true team effort, with many players turning in solid performances. Perhaps the best among them was Katia Slama, who threw for 231 yards and two touchdowns while completing 73.3% of her passes. Yesenia Rodriguez was in the mix too, providing King City with two touchdowns.
King City didn't go easy on the quarterback and picked off two passes before the game was over. The picks came courtesy of Samantha Muniz and Rodriguez.
King City has been performing incredibly well recently as they've won six of their last seven matches, which provided a nice bump to their 21-7 record this season. As for Watsonville, the loss snapped their winning streak at six games and leaves them with a 12-14 record.
